Output 31abc88c3a655f35271a3cb92b922460b6517d32e8b54e5108dff22d66c67c21:39

value
272377
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7fe6c1f435f144e441d8dbc6f8811444a9132f7e OP_EQUALVERIFY OP_CHECKSIG
address
1CfHFgfWJEfaGZMtmtkc6ARzitcp82FfEx
transaction
31abc88c3a655f35271a3cb92b922460b6517d32e8b54e5108dff22d66c67c21
confirmations
277611
spent
true